A study conducted by Men's Health magazine has found that Orlando, Fla., ranks No. 1 on a list of the angriest cities in the nation.

"Orlando has never been a strategic military target, and yet the folks there are furious," the magazine said.

The magazine looked at the percentage of men with high blood pressure,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, and FBI rates for aggravated assaults, as well as workplace deaths from assaults and other violence.

Those numbers were compiled by the Bureau of Labor Statistics.

Traffic congestion data were also a factor.

Orlando was joined in the top 10 by three other Florida cities -- St. Petersburg, Miami and Jacksonville.

Top 10 Angriest Cities
  1. Orlando, Fla.
  2. St. Petersburg, Fla.
  3. Detroit
  4. Baltimore
  5. Nashville, Tenn.
  6. Wilmington, Del.
  7. Miami
  8. Memphis, Tenn.
  9. Jacksonville, Fla.
  10. St. Louis
